Piscataway’s Landing Lane Closed Due to Flooding

Car driving through flooded road.

PISCATAWAY, NJ — The Piscataway Township Police Department has announced the closure of Landing Lane from Johnson Drive to George Street in New Brunswick, citing flooding as the cause. The department issued an alert, urging drivers to exercise caution due to potential flash flooding in the area. The closure is effective immediately, and it is unclear how long the road will remain inaccessible. Authorities are advising residents and commuters to stay alert and avoid the flooded area. Further updates will be provided as the situation evolves and more information becomes available.
